Community Tasting Notes 4

  • Jcalvin3 Likes this wine: 89 points

    August 26, 2017 - Very dry with a slightly sour finish and just a hint of oakiness

  • Dagalaifus Likes this wine: 88 points

    August 31, 2013 - In the glass, the wine is light straw with a nose of pear and green apple. On the palate, light to medium - bodied with the same pear, green apple, and wet stones. Has an extraordinarily long and tart finish. This is a perfect pairing with oysters, but this bone dry wine is not for imbibers whose tastes run to fruity, creamy, toasty or buttery whites.

  • FieldingYost wrote: 86 points

    July 6, 2013 - White peach on the nose, apricot, and minerals. This is very dry, with sour orchard fruit on a drying finish.
